titleOfInvention Regulator for smoking flavor of tobacco
abstract In a tobacco flavoring agent containing ascorbic acid,na salt or isomer thereof, a chlorophyll-containing material,nand potassium nitrate, the maximum particle size of thenpotassium nitrate is set to 0.8 mm or less, making itnpossible to obtain a tobacco flavoring agent that lowersnthe tar or nicotine content of tobacco smoke, maintains anburning portion of tobacco in a stable state, and preservesnits powdery state. This tobacco flavoring agent may benused by being deposited on the tips of cigarettes or otherntobacco products, or by being mixed with shredded tobacconleaves.
